General Incorporated Association And Earth (Representative Director: Hirohito Hihara) is pre-selling the portable extra virgin olive oil 'SAVEIN' on the crowdfunding service Makuake, where it has been well-received mainly by the health-conscious and gourmet demographics. In an era where food safety and health consciousness are rising, alongside a growing need to "incorporate good things without the hassle" due to busy lifestyles, 'SAVEIN' provides a "finishing drop" that elevates flavor and satisfaction simply by "drizzling." Offered in single-use individual packages (30 packets), it is designed to be effortlessly integrated into daily life.

Features: Balancing quantifiable quality with ease of continuation
What 'SAVEIN' values is the balance between objectivity and experiential value, ensuring it doesn't end at just being "delicious."
- Acidity level in the 0.1% range (our measured value)
- High polyphenols at "approximately 3 times the European Food Safety Authority (EFSA) standard" (our measured value)
- 3g per packet, 30 individually packaged packets: Just the right amount, exactly when needed. Designed to reduce "overuse" and "hesitation."
- No cooking required: Simply drizzle as a "finishing touch" on salads, soups, fish, meat, bread, yogurt, etc.
*Values may vary depending on the lot, harvest year, storage environment, etc.
